What is KAITO?
KAITO (KAITO) is the native token of the AI-powered InfoFi network, designed to incentivize and reward participants for contributing data, computing power, or curation within a decentralized information economy. It aims to merge artificial intelligence with decentralized finance (DeFi) to create a self-sustaining ecosystem for data-driven applications.
